Compartilhar via


ICacheOperations Interface

Definição

Operações cacheOperations.

public interface ICacheOperations
type ICacheOperations = interface
Public Interface ICacheOperations

Métodos

CreateOrUpdateWithHttpMessagesAsync(String, String, String, CacheContract, String, Dictionary<String,List<String>>, CancellationToken)

Cria ou atualiza um cache externo a ser usado na instância do Gerenciamento de API. https://docs.microsoft.com/en-us/azure/api-management/api-management-howto-cache-external

DeleteWithHttpMessagesAsync(String, String, String, String, Dictionary<String,List<String>>, CancellationToken)

Exclui o cache específico.

GetEntityTagW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

Obtém a versão de estado da entidade (Etag) do Cache especificado por seu identificador.

GetWithHttpMessagesAsync(String, String, String, Dictionary<String,List<String>>, CancellationToken)

Obtém os detalhes do Cache especificado por seu identificador.

ListByServiceNextWithHttpMessagesAsync(String, Dictionary<String,List<String>>, CancellationToken)

Lista uma coleção de todos os caches externos na instância de serviço especificada.

ListByServiceWithHttpMessagesAsync(String, String, Nullable<Int32>, Nullable<Int32>, Dictionary<String,List<String>>, CancellationToken)

Lista uma coleção de todos os caches externos na instância de serviço especificada.

UpdateWithHttpMessagesAsync(String, String, String, CacheUpdateParameters, String, Dictionary<String,List<String>>, CancellationToken)

Atualizações os detalhes do cache especificado por seu identificador.

Métodos de Extensão

CreateOrUpdate(ICacheOperations, String, String, String, CacheContract, String)

Cria ou atualiza um cache externo a ser usado na instância do Gerenciamento de API. https://docs.microsoft.com/en-us/azure/api-management/api-management-howto-cache-external

CreateOrUpdateAsync(ICacheOperations, String, String, String, CacheContract, String, CancellationToken)

Cria ou atualiza um cache externo a ser usado na instância do Gerenciamento de API. https://docs.microsoft.com/en-us/azure/api-management/api-management-howto-cache-external

Delete(ICacheOperations, String, String, String, String)

Exclui o cache específico.

DeleteAsync(ICacheOperations, String, String, String, String, CancellationToken)

Exclui o cache específico.

Get(ICacheOperations, String, String, String)

Obtém os detalhes do Cache especificado por seu identificador.

GetAsync(ICacheOperations, String, String, String, CancellationToken)

Obtém os detalhes do Cache especificado por seu identificador.

GetEntityTag(ICacheOperations, String, String, String)

Obtém a versão de estado da entidade (Etag) do Cache especificado por seu identificador.

GetEntityTagAsync(ICacheOperations, String, String, String, CancellationToken)

Obtém a versão de estado da entidade (Etag) do Cache especificado por seu identificador.

ListByService(ICacheOperations, String, String, Nullable<Int32>, Nullable<Int32>)

Lista uma coleção de todos os caches externos na instância de serviço especificada.

ListByServiceAsync(ICacheOperations, String, String, Nullable<Int32>, Nullable<Int32>, CancellationToken)

Lista uma coleção de todos os caches externos na instância de serviço especificada.

ListByServiceNext(ICacheOperations, String)

Lista uma coleção de todos os caches externos na instância de serviço especificada.

ListByServiceNextAsync(ICacheOperations, String, CancellationToken)

Lista uma coleção de todos os caches externos na instância de serviço especificada.

Update(ICacheOperations, String, String, String, CacheUpdateParameters, String)

Atualizações os detalhes do cache especificado por seu identificador.

UpdateAsync(ICacheOperations, String, String, String, CacheUpdateParameters, String, CancellationToken)

Atualizações os detalhes do cache especificado por seu identificador.

Aplica-se a